City, Lions seek exchange students for Japan trip
March 22, 2013 · 12:09 PM
The City of Bremerton and the Bremerton Central Lions Club are accepting applications for exchange students to visit Kure, Japan, Bremerton's Sister City, for one month this summer. This year, three students will be selected to represent the City of Bremerton.
The program is offered to tenth-, eleventh- and twelfth-grade students at Bremerton High School, Central Kitsap High School, Olympic High School and Klahowya Secondary School.
Students interested in applying may obtain application forms from school counselors or from the mayor's office at city hall in Bremerton. Application forms must be received by the mayor's office no later than Thursday, April 11, 2013.
